The walk in the arboretum will allow you to visit the many species bearing names including a country or region of Europe: linden of Holland, laurel of Portugal, Spanish fir, Hungarian oak, fir of Greece, cedar of Cyprus, Dutch elm, European larch, German myrtle, Serbian spruce, Bosnian pine, Italian poplar, Georgia dwarf almond, Swiss willow, Finnish birch, Swedish birch, English tamarisk ...
Comments will focus more generally on the geographical origin of species, not always corresponding to their names! For instance, horse chestnut, named "marronnier d'Inde" in French, has a very European origin, as it comes from the Balkans ...
